V I I . D I S A S S E M B LY A N D A S S E M B LY
DISASSEMBLY
You can disassemble the scooter into several
pieces: the seat, the front section, the rear section,
the battery shroud (if equipped), the basket, and the
batteries. See figure 21. No tools are required to
disassemble or assemble your scooter, but keep in
mind that the disassembled sections of the scooter
take up more floor space than the assembled unit.
Always disassemble or assemble your scooter on
a level, dry surface with sufficient room for you to
work and move around your scooter–about 1.5
meters (5 feet) in all directions. Remember that
some scooter components are heavy and you may
need assistance when lifting them.
WARNING! Do not lift beyond your
physical capability. Ask for assistance
when necessary while disassembling or
assembling your scooter.
1. Place the scooter in drive mode by engaging the freewheel lever.
2. Lock the tiller in the straight ahead position by pushing the tiller lock knob in and turning it clockwise
90°. See figure 22. The front wheel must face forward in order to lock the tiller.
3. Remove the seat by lifting it straight up and off of the scooter. If you encounter resistance when
removing the seat, disengage the seat rotation lever and swivel the seat back and forth while lifting
up on the seat.
4. Gently pull the rear shroud up and off of the rear section of the scooter.
5. Unplug the front-to-rear and rear lighting harnesses by squeezing the sides and pulling straight up.
See figure 23.
